Structure Problems of GMC Yukon

GMC Yukon owners have reported 509 structure related problems since 1996. Table 1 shows the 19 most common structure problems. The number one most common problem is related to the vehicle's dashboard crack (207 problems). The second most common problem is related to the vehicle's body (165 problems).
